« Previous · Home · Next » August 12, 2011CBS TO REBROADCAST "9/11" DOC, UPDATEDCBS announced that on the weekend of the 10th anniversary of the September 11 attacks, the network will rebroadcast "9/11," the documentary (hosted by Robert DeNiro) that examines the lives of a group of firefighters in a single firehouse on that fateful day. Shot by the French filmmaker-brothers Gedeon and Jules Naudet, with the assistance of firefighter-producer-actor James Hanlon, the documentary has aired in 140 countries. The Naudet brothers, Hanlon, Susan Zirinsky, Graydon Carter, and yours truly won Emmy and Peabody awards as executive producers of the documentary.
